zoukankan      html  css  js  c++  java
  • Elasticsearch提示low disk watermark [85%] exceeded on [UTyrLH40Q9uIzHzX-yMFXg][Sonofelice][/Users/baidu/Documents/work/soft/data/nodes/0] free: 15.2gb[13.4%], replicas will not be assigned to this node

    mac本地启动es之后发现运行一段时间一分钟就能打印好几条info日志:

    [2018-03-13T10:15:42,497][INFO ][o.e.c.r.a.DiskThresholdMonitor] [Sonofelice] low disk watermark [85%] exceeded on [UTyrLH40Q9uIzHzX-yMFXg][Sonofelice][/Users/baidu/Documents/work/soft/data/nodes/0] free: 15.2gb[13.4%], replicas will not be assigned to this node
    [2018-03-13T10:16:12,505][INFO ][o.e.c.r.a.DiskThresholdMonitor] [Sonofelice] low disk watermark [85%] exceeded on [UTyrLH40Q9uIzHzX-yMFXg][Sonofelice][/Users/baidu/Documents/work/soft/data/nodes/0] free: 15.2gb[13.4%], replicas will not be assigned to this node

    看日志的意思就是,节点sonofelice上的磁盘空间使用率超过了85%,空闲15.2gb,占总磁盘空间的13.4%。将不会在该节点上分配副本了。

    虽然不影响es的正常功能使用,但是打印一堆日志够烦的,看一下是什么原因呢,能不能关掉。

    第一种方式,是简单粗暴的在elasticsearch.yml文件中直接加入下面一行命令:

    cluster.routing.allocation.disk.threshold_enabled: false

    第二种方式,则是自己控制磁盘空间使用率超过多少的时候不再分配副本。默认是85%,所以才会有上面的日志

    cluster.routing.allocation.disk.threshold_enabled: true
    cluster.routing.allocation.disk.watermark.low: 30gb
    cluster.routing.allocation.disk.watermark.high: 20gb

    可以参考官网文档:https://www.elastic.co/guide/en/elasticsearch/reference/current/disk-allocator.html

  • 相关阅读:
    个人作业3——个人总结(Alpha阶段)
    单元测试
    个人作业2——英语学习APP案例分析
    结对作业-基于GUI的四则运算
    个人作业1:小学四则运算——基于控制台
    个人作业3--------个人总结(Alpha版本)
    结对作业 2
    个人作业 2
    结对作业 肖荣森(201421123079) 苏上鑫(201421123081)
    作业1---四则运算
  • 原文地址:https://www.cnblogs.com/sonofelice/p/8554887.html
Copyright © 2011-2022 走看看